Lack of Awareness and Training

<p-One of the primary challenges in cybersecurity is the lack of awareness and training among employees. Many employees are unaware of the risks associated with cyber attacks and do not know how to identify and respond to potential threats. This lack of awareness can lead to careless mistakes, such as clicking on phishing emails or using weak passwords, which can compromise the security of the entire organization. Furthermore, the constantly evolving nature of cyber threats means that employees need regular training to stay up-to-date with the latest threats and security measures.

Insufficient Resources and Budget

Another significant challenge in cybersecurity is the insufficient allocation of resources and budget. Many organizations do not prioritize cybersecurity, and as a result, they lack the necessary resources and budget to implement effective security measures. This can lead to outdated software, inadequate security protocols, and a lack of skilled personnel to manage and respond to cyber threats. The consequences of underfunding cybersecurity can be severe, as it can leave organizations vulnerable to attacks and compromise their ability to respond effectively.

Complexity of Cyber Threats

The complexity of cyber threats is another significant challenge in cybersecurity. Cyber attacks can come in many forms, including phishing, ransomware, and denial-of-service attacks, among others. The constantly evolving nature of these threats means that organizations need to stay vigilant and adapt their security measures accordingly. Moreover, the increasing use of artificial intelligence and machine learning by cyber attackers has made it even more challenging for organizations to detect and respond to threats. The complexity of cyber threats requires a comprehensive and multi-layered approach to cybersecurity. another significant challenge

Difficulty in Measuring Effectiveness

Measuring the effectiveness of cybersecurity measures is another challenge that organizations face. It can be difficult to determine whether the security measures in place are effective in preventing cyber attacks, as it is hard to quantify the number of attacks that have been prevented. Moreover, the constantly evolving nature of cyber threats means that organizations need to continuously assess and update their security measures to ensure they remain effective. The lack of clear metrics and benchmarks can make it challenging for organizations to evaluate the effectiveness of their cybersecurity measures.

Balancing Security with Convenience

Finally, there is the challenge of balancing security with convenience. Implementing robust security measures can sometimes compromise the user experience, making it inconvenient for employees and customers to access systems and data. Finding the right balance between security and convenience is essential, as overly restrictive security measures can lead to frustration and decreased productivity, while inadequate security measures can leave organizations vulnerable to cyber attacks. The key is to implement security measures that are effective yet do not compromise the user experience.

Core Cybersecurity Approaches

1. Implementing Firewalls and Intrusion Detection Systems

Implementing firewalls and intrusion detection systems is a critical component of cybersecurity. Firewalls can help block unauthorized access to systems and data, while intrusion detection systems can identify and alert organizations to potential threats. To implement these systems, organizations should start by assessing their current security infrastructure and identifying areas that need improvement. They should then select and install firewalls and intrusion detection systems that meet their needs, and configure them to block suspicious traffic and alert administrators to potential threats. Organizations should also regularly update and patch these systems to ensure they remain effective against evolving threats.

3. Implementing Encryption and Access Controls

Implementing encryption and access controls is a critical component of cybersecurity. Encryption can help protect data both in transit and at rest, while access controls can help ensure that only authorized individuals have access to sensitive data and systems. To implement these measures, organizations should start by identifying their sensitive data and systems, and then implement encryption and access controls to protect them. They should also regularly review and update their access controls to ensure they remain effective and relevant. Organizations should also provide training to employees on the proper use of encryption and access controls.

4. Developing Incident Response Plans

Developing incident response plans is essential for responding to cyber attacks and minimizing their impact. These plans can help organizations quickly respond to incidents, contain damage, and restore systems and data. To develop these plans, organizations should start by identifying their critical assets and data, and then develop procedures for responding to incidents involving these assets. They should also identify the roles and responsibilities of incident response team members and provide training to ensure they are prepared to respond to incidents. Organizations should also regularly review and update their incident response plans to ensure they remain effective and relevant.
